maxresdefault.jpg1. Accessibility and Ease:
One of the primary grounds for the widespread appeal of online poker is its ease of access. Contrary to brick-and-mortar gambling enterprises, online poker platforms provide players the freedom to relax and play anytime, anywhere. With a stable internet connection, poker enthusiasts can enjoy their most favorite online game from the absolute comfort of their particular homes, eliminating the necessity for vacation. Furthermore, internet poker web sites offer an array of choices, including different variants of poker, tournaments, and various share levels, catering to players of all of the skill levels.

2. Global Player Base:
On-line poker transcends geographical boundaries, enabling people from all sides regarding the world to compete against one another. This interconnectedness fosters a diverse and challenging environment, allowing players to evaluate their abilities against opponents with different methods and playing designs. Also, internet poker platforms often function vibrant communities where people can discuss strategies, share experiences, and participate in friendly competitors.

3. Lower Costs and Smaller Stakes:
When compared with traditional gambling enterprises, playing poker online can considerably keep costs down. On line platforms have actually lower overhead expenditures, allowing them to offer reduced stakes and reduced entry costs for tournaments. This is why internet poker available to a wider market, including beginners and everyday players, whom could find the large stakes of real time casinos daunting. The capacity to have fun with smaller stakes in addition provides a sense of economic safety, enabling players to handle their money better.

4. Improved Game Access and Selection:
On-line poker platforms provide a massive assortment of game choices and variants. Whether it's texas holdem, Omaha, or Seven-Card Stud, people will get their particular preferred online game easily and instantly. Furthermore, on line platforms usually introduce brand-new poker variants, spicing up the gameplay and keeping the feeling fresh for players. The accessibility to a variety of tables and tournaments means that people constantly find suitable choices and never have to wait for a seat at a table.

5. Challenges and Drawbacks:
While online watch free Poker tv shows brings many benefits, it isn't without its difficulties. The major downsides may be the prospect of deceptive tasks, including collusion and processor chip dumping, where players cheat to get an unfair benefit. But reputable online poker systems use sturdy protection actions and arbitrary quantity generators to thwart these types of behavior. Furthermore, some players may find the lack of actual cues and communications which are part of real time poker games a disadvantage, as it can be more difficult to read opponents and employ mental tactics on the web.
